logo

Output 33126498ac07892761216ab4b4f22d0c23e2f14b30151173847e21fec92fb9f1:1

value
24622588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 527fe553d8dd5b06182fce4d8a362f5a513bcaf2 OP_EQUAL
address
39DEYdXTefjYf8iGLkqxo7J16npAD2dezd
transaction
33126498ac07892761216ab4b4f22d0c23e2f14b30151173847e21fec92fb9f1